A single pulley is one of the "simple machines" in physics, and makes work seem easier by redirecting the action required to work along with gravity. For example, you can lift something by by pulling down on a rope.<br><br>Multiple pulleys make work even easier, but you need to do more of it: running a rope through six pulleys will make the load seem 1/6 as heavy, but you'll have to pull the rope six times as far.<br><br>A handy guide to the simple machines is here: http://teacher.scholastic.com/dirtrep/Simple/pulley.htm<br>

What is the formula for the percent efficiency of a pulley?

The formula for the percent efficiency of a pulley is (output work/input work) x 100%. It compares the output work (work done by the pulley) to the input work (work done on the pulley) to determine how efficient the pulley system is in transferring energy.


A person does 50j of work to lift a crate using a pulley. the pulley's work output is 42j. What is the pully's mechanical efficiency?

The mechanical efficiency of the pulley is calculated as: (Work output / Work input) * 100%. In this case, it would be (42J / 50J) * 100% = 84%. The pulley is 84% efficient at converting input work into output work.

What are the differences between a fixed pulley and a moving pulley and how do each of them change work?

The difference between a fixed pulley and a movable pulley is, the wheel of a fixed pulley does not move because the wheel is attached to a wall, ceiling, or other object. Unlike a fixed pulley, a movable pulley's wheel does move. The wheel on a movable pulley is not attached to a wall or other object. A fixed pulley changes work by changing the direction of a force. A movable pulley changes work by reducing the input force needed to lift heavy objects. A movable pulley changes the direction of the input force and reduced it. A movable pulley also increases the output force.

How does the work you get out of a pulley compare with the work you put into it?

The WORK is the same. Work = force times distance. If the pulley allows you to pull half as hard, you will have to pull over twice the distance (length of rope), making the same total work. (Ignoring friction; you would actually have to do slightly more work to overcome the friction in the pulley.)

Do pulleys make you work less?

No. If you are, say, lifting a weight the amount of work done is the same whether you use a pulley or not. However, you may not be able to actually lift the weight unless you use a pulley. But the amount of work done will be the same with or without the pulley.
